Presiding Officer Statement

The Llywydd, on behalf of the Assembly, paid tribute to the former Secretary of State for Wales, Nicholas Edwards, Lord Crickhowell; and Ivor Richard, Lord Richard of Ammanford.

<AI5>

4       The Welsh Language Standards (No. 7) Regulations 2018

The item started at 16.12

Voting on the motion under this item was deferred until Voting Time.

NDM6693 Julie James (Swansea West)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ales, in accordance with Standing Order 27.5

1. Approves that the draft Welsh Language Standards (No. 7) Regulations 2018 are made in accordance with the draft laid in the Table Office on 27 February 2018.

The result was as follows:

For

Abstain

Against

Total

43

0

8

51

The motion was agreed.

5       The Welsh Revenue Authority (Powers to Investigate Criminal Offences) Regulations 2018

The item started at 16.49

NDM6694 Julie James (Swansea West)

To propose that the National Assembly for Wales; in accordance with Standing Order 27.5

1. Approves that the draft Welsh Revenue Authority (Powers to Investigate Criminal Offences) Regulations 2018 are made in accordance with the draft laid in the Table Office on 21 February 2018.

The motion was agreed in accordance with Standing Order 12.36.
